Job Description

As a Security Professional - Armed Aero Patrol in San Antonio, TX, you will serve and safeguard clients in a range of industries such as Aero/Defense and more .

As an Armed Patrol Officer in an aerospace and defense location, you will monitor and patrol assigned areas, remaining visible to help deter security-related incidents and provide a reassuring presence. This is an armed post, requiring you to carry out your duties with professionalism and integrity. You will interact with personnel and visitors, offering exceptional customer service and clear communication. Responsibilities:

    Carry out security procedures and follow site-specific policies while providing customer service to clients and visitors.
  • Respond to security-related incidents and critical situations in a calm, problem-solving manner, including emergency response activities as needed.
  • Conduct regular and random armed patrols throughout the facility and its perimeter, helping to deter unauthorized activity and maintain a visible presence.
  • Monitor access points and sensitive areas within the aerospace and defense location, reporting any suspicious behavior or potential threats.
  • Collaborate with site personnel and law enforcement as required during incidents or emergencies.
  • Document and report all incidents, observations, and activities according to site protocols.

Minimum Requirements:

  • Must possess a valid Texas Armed Security Professional License.
  • Must have an armed designation as required for the position.
  • Must be at least 21 years of age for armed roles.
  • Must possess a valid driver's license and meet AU Driver Policy requirements.
  • Must have an active Department of Defense Top Secret Clearance.
  • Possess a high school diploma or equivalent, or 5 years of verifiable experience.
